Pedestrian hit by car suffers critical head injury

The woman was knocked down in Torrington Road
- Published
A pedestrian has a potentially life threatening head injury after being hit by a car, police have said.
The woman, aged in her 40s, was knocked down by a silver Vauxhall Corsa in Torrington Road in Hilsea, Portsmouth, at about 07:10 BST.
She remains in Southampton General Hospital.
Police have appealed for witnesses or anyone with information about the incident to contact them.
